How did they film the sharks in 47 Meters Down?

Although the exterior shots of the movie were filmed in the Dominican Republic, most of the shoot took place in a 20-foot-deep tank in London, where the ladies would spend hours underwater, filming while wearing scuba gear.

Can sharks be blind?

Their study shows that although the eyes of sharks function over a wide range of light levels, they only have a single long-wavelength-sensitive cone type in the retina and therefore are potentially totally color blind. ...
